一次 Mysql 服务丢失的异常情况记录
Ghrmen昨天使用 JDBC 连接 Mysql 的时候,发现 Mysql 服务未开启,一如既往的打开 cmd 输入 services.msc 打开 Windows 的服务管理器准备手动启动 Mysql,但是奇怪的是这一次在管理器里面根本没有找到 Mysql ? 此前从未出现过这种情况,我马上去检索我的 Mysql 文件结果发现相关文件都在,并且我没有修改过任何配置,前天还能正常使用今天突然出问题了。
我当即找到 Mysql 的根目录,使用命令框输入以下指令手动启动 Mysql
1 | net start mysql |
但是失效了,于是我又尝试了sc start mysql 指令,同样没有作用
本来准备重装了,后来找到了解决方法,如果你的情况和我一样服务莫名其妙的没了且此前正常使用,本地文件也没出问题,那么可以直接跟着我做
1.打开 cmd 进入你计算机安装 Mysql 的根目录的 bin 目录中,或者直接文件资源管理器找到 Mysql 的 bin 目录然后在上方文件地址框输入 cmd 直接进入这个文件夹的命令框

2.命令框中输入mysqld.exe -install 运行即可,看到图中的显示就是成功了
注:记住要用管理员权限打开命令框,指令否则有可能失效
3.最后再直接输入 services.msc 打开服务管理器,可以看到 Mysql 服务又出现了,直接启动即可








